Lock In wheels, or Lock In Full wheels, have a Conical shaped face on one side and a Tablet like face on the other and offset around 2 threads of an axle on the set I had, although I did machine down the Tablet face just to have them a bit more rounded after the initial half a dozen sessions, so it probably doesn't count a whole lot for reference here, but I felt like they skated better for me after the modification.
Any asymmetric wheel is going to be a bit funny to flip over, but I had skated them both ways from new - as expected, the Tablet side in was a little more grippy on some things, very few things besides one sharp angle ledge actually, when compared to skating them with the Conical side in. No different on round rails, coping or other not so sharp edges like a slappy curb - for which others had a really good go testing them on the board I had set up for all to use.
From some post a while back, someone had skated the Conical side in when skating a round handrail and the Tablet side in when skating a ledge and skatepark, but I can't remember who or where I saw that, but remember it being funny as it seemed like it was in the same day.
Maybe like a Prof Schmitt talk on regular skateboard decks, having a different nose and tail means you have a multi tool, so you could say the same about the wheels in that regard - you have two options in the single set of wheels.
They are wide too, really wide, but if you are good with wide wheels, they are much the same overall with just a little bit of difference on the inside edge, compared to my similar sized Radial Full wheels.
If I do flip them over, it is going to be all of them the same way, so all with main graphic in, or all with main graphic out, not one this way and another that way, which to me would just be weird.
